Delete a Lookup in a Project
delete
/ic/api/integration/v1/projects/{projectId}/lookups/{name}
Deletes the lookup with the specified name in a project.
Request
Path Parameters
-
name(required): string
Lookup name
-
projectId(required): string
Project identifier
Query Parameters
-
integrationInstance(required): string
This is the name of the service instance. You can get this value from the About page where it is specified in the Service instance field.
There's no request body for this operation.

200 Response
Successful operation
404 Response
Lookup not found
423 Response
Lookup is in locked status
500 Response
Server error
Examples
The following examples show how to delete a lookup in a project by submitting a DELETE request on the REST resource using cURL. For more information about cURL, see Use cURL. For more information about endpoint URL structure, see Send Requests.
Example: Delete the lookup myLookup in the project TEST_PROJECT
curl -X DELETE -H 'Authorization: Bearer access_token' -H "Accept:application/json" https://design.integration.region.ocp.oraclecloud.com/ic/api/integration/v1/projects/TEST_PROJECT/lookups/myLookup?integrationInstance=service-instance
